What is a Cabin Bed?
Cabin beds are raised beds that provide additional area beneath. This under-bed location can typically be made use of for storage or can be transformed into a backyard or study nook. Unlike standard beds, cabin beds invite imagination and versatility into a child's room.

Kinds Of Cabin Beds
When selecting the right cabin bed, it's essential to understand the different types readily available:
TypeDescriptionStandard Cabin BedA straightforward raised bed with storage choices beneath.Mid Sleeper BedA little greater than a standard cabin bed, providing more under-Midsleeper Bed space.High Sleeper BedRaised higher to create a more roomy backyard listed below, often including a desk or sofa.Bunk Cabin BedA bunk configuration with 2 beds, maximizing area for siblings.Themed Cabin BedCreated around popular styles (like castles or spaceships) to attract kids' imaginations.Picking the Right Cabin Bed
When choosing the ideal cabin bed for your child, consider the list below elements:
Room Size: Measure the area to guarantee the chosen bed fits conveniently, permitting space for motion and additional furnishings.
Age of Your Child: The bed ought to be safe for your child's age. Greater beds, like high sleeper models, may be unsuitable for more youthful children.
Storage Needs: Assess how much storage area you require. If your kid has many toys or clothes, search for options with sufficient built-in storage.
Design and Style: Choose a style that lines up with your child's interests and complements the overall décor of the space.
Safety Standards: Ensure the bed meets safety standards with sturdy building, guardrails, and Adult Cabin Beds a steady ladder.
Often Asked Questions1. Are cabin beds safe for kids?
Cabin beds are created with safety in mind, featuring guardrails and sturdy ladders. Nevertheless, it's essential to follow the maker's guidelines relating to weight limitations and age suggestions.
2. What age is suitable for a cabin bed?
Many cabin beds are ideal for kids aged six and above. More youthful children might be much better fit to low beds or conventional beds due to safety issues.
3. How do I determine the ideal height?
Consider the height of your ceilings, together with the child's height and convenience. It's crucial that the bed's height does not interfere with room fixtures like ceiling fans or lights.
4. Can cabin beds fit in small rooms?
Yes, cabin beds are particularly designed to optimize area, making them an outstanding choice for smaller sized rooms.
5. How to maintain a cabin bed?
Routinely check the structural integrity of the bed, tighten screws if necessary, and clean the surface area to keep it looking great and functioning well.
